Brew Am I

Having blown up Melbourne’s Cherry Bar on the last night of Good Beer Week with a night of hard rock, blues and craft beer, the original instigator of the Rockstar Brews concept in Oz is teaming up with his biggest band yet. Past collaborations with Front End Loader, Hell City Glamours, My Dynamite and Crow already under his belt, Richard Adamson and his Young Henrys crew has now created a beer with Aussie legends You Am I. The beer – Brew Am I – will be available on the band’s forthcoming sellout tour that kicks off at the Dark Mofo festival in Tasmania on June 19.

Brew Am I is a hoppy summer ale style beer featuring the new Kiwi hop Kohatu that Richard says gives the beer floral, spicy and piney characteristics. It’s been designed with bassist Andy Kent, who has been a pretty regular caller at the Newtown brewery in recent weeks, and the beer is, says Richard, “crafty enough to be a good introduction to craft beer” for You Am I fans without being too confronting.

“We took ingredients from each of the places the band members are from in Australia and New Zealand,” he says. “Wheat from WA, malt from Victoria and hops from New Zealand.

“Andy has been knocking about the brewery but has been a bit busier than anticipated. The tour has taken off – they’ve sold out so many shows it’s ridiculous. Hopefully the fans are as thirsty for the beer as they are for their music!”

Where possible, the beer will be poured at venues on the night of You Am I’s show. Where this isn’t feasible, Young Henrys has arranged for kegs to be delivered to nearby pubs so that gig-goers can get their hands on it before and after. There will also be a release of limited edition You Am I squealers (one litre refillable vessels).

As for the name…

“We got a bit puntastic,” says Richard. “In the end we could have come out with an entire range of You Am I beers based around various song titles.

“The band has been super laid back about it as well as being really excited. The most fun part for me has involved a local graphic designer who has done a lot of work for us [at the brewery]. He’s a massive You Am I fan so I put him in touch with Andy to do the artwork for this and he’s ended up doing a lot of work for the band as well as the Love Police, Andy’s concert promotion company. He’s had his photo taken with one of Tim’s guitars around his neck and while he’s trying not to smile…”

Brew Am I comes hot on the heels of the three Rockstar Brews Young Henrys created for Good Beer Week. One, Fresh Six, was originally brewed with Front End Loader last year, while the other two – Red Barrel Red and My Dynamite – were brewed with Young Henrys brewer Oscar’s band Hell City Glamours and Melbourne’s My Dynamite respectively. There’s still some kicking around after the Cherry Bar gig on May 26 – despite the best efforts of the bands and their fans – so look out for a listing elsewhere on the site for all three.

Beyond that, there may not be too many new musical collaborations left to come.

“I don’t know how much more of this we can do,” says Richard. “There’s Frenzal Rhomb [who we’ve already been talking to] but that’s the only one as there has to be a connection.”

Still, knowing that one of his beers will be touring with Tim Rogers and co for the next two months or more should be more than enough to keep him smiling hourly, daily through the winter months.
